Taylor Park Reservoir Beautiful Taylor Lake! Officially named the Taylor Park Reservoir, this lake sits west of Cottonwood Pass and the Continental Divide, and is a confluence point for many Rocky Mountains streams.
Taylor Park Reservoir It was a very clear and warm day and I finally reached this area being that Cottonwood Pass was opened for traffic just three days earlier on May 24.
